Winterizing and Maintenance

If there is one thing that's constant, its the Northeast winter. While large snowfalls may be hit and miss, the weather is always below 32 degrees Farenheit at night.  These daytime/nightime cycles of freeze and thaw cause upheaval and possible damage to anything with water in it. This is the single most important reason to have your sprinklers serviced before each winter.

 

The second most important reason is that hidden mechanical damage can be caused by accidental digging, plowing, and pressure during the winter. That's why each year opening of sprinkler systems in the spring keep them in tip top shape and prevent small problems from becoming large ones.
